If you want to convert a portrait image to landscape, or simply extend a background to improve your framing, Photoshop makes it easy. Rather than doing more complex background extension methods such as the clone stamp tool, there are two helpful tools that get the job done almost automatically. In this Photoshop tutorial you'll learn two different ways to extend the background of a photo using content-aware fill cropping and content-aware scaling for fast results.
